Moses Brown has signed with the Mavericks on February 20, 2025. This move follows his recent time with the Pacers, where he was waived in December 2024. Brown has had a challenging season, playing in only eight games so far.
Moses Brown has played in eight games this season, averaging 3.6 points and 1.6 rebounds per game. He has a field goal percentage of 65.0%, but he has not made any three-point shots. Brown was inactive for three games this season and has faced challenges with his previous teams.
